#0a1328 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0a1328 is composed of 3.9% red, 7.5%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75% cyan, 52.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 84.3% black. It has a hue angle of 222 degrees, a saturation of 60% and a lightness of 9.8%. #0a1328 color hex could be obtained by blending #142650 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

● #0a1328 color description : Very dark (mostly black) blue.
#0a1328 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0a1328 has RGB values of R:10, G:19,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.84. Its decimal value is 660264.

Shades and Tints of #0a1328
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020409 is the darkest color, while #f8faf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#0a1328
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#17181b is the less saturated color, while #000f32 is the most saturated one.
